剧作家关闭未编号的页面
Playwright close unnumbered page
我用代码
const {chromium} = require('playwright');
(async () => {
const userDataDir = '\NewData';
const browser = await chromium.launchPersistentContext(userDataDir,{headless:false});
const page = await browser.newPage();
await page.goto('https://www.google.com/')
})()
但是浏览器在打开之前运行一个空白选项卡 google,
我想这是因为我把cookies写错了,但我不想重写。如何关闭第一个选项卡?
保存上下文不会阻止浏览器离开该空白选项卡。如果你不想看到它,你可以使用它而不是创建一个新的。
const context = await chromium.launchPersistentContext(userDataDir,{headless:false});
const [ page ] = context.pages();
await page.goto('https://www.google.com/')
我用代码
const {chromium} = require('playwright');
(async () => {
const userDataDir = '\NewData';
const browser = await chromium.launchPersistentContext(userDataDir,{headless:false});
const page = await browser.newPage();
await page.goto('https://www.google.com/')
})()
但是浏览器在打开之前运行一个空白选项卡 google, 我想这是因为我把cookies写错了,但我不想重写。如何关闭第一个选项卡?
保存上下文不会阻止浏览器离开该空白选项卡。如果你不想看到它,你可以使用它而不是创建一个新的。
const context = await chromium.launchPersistentContext(userDataDir,{headless:false});
const [ page ] = context.pages();
await page.goto('https://www.google.com/')